Residential glass replacement services involve removing damaged or outdated glass from windows, doors, or other glass fixtures in a home and installing new, clear, and secure glass panels. This process typically includes measuring the existing openings, selecting the appropriate type of glass, and carefully fitting the new panels to ensure proper fit and function.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to handle glass safely and efficiently, helping homeowners restore the appearance and safety of their windows and doors.
These services help solve a variety of common problems faced by homeowners. Cracked or shattered windows can compromise security and allow drafts or water leaks, while foggy or cloudy glass can reduce natural light and obscure views. Additionally, older or damaged glass may become difficult to open or close properly, impacting ventilation and energy efficiency. Replacing broken or outdated glass can improve the overall look of a property, enhance safety, and increase energy savings by ensuring windows and doors operate as intended.

Homeowners should consider glass replacement services whenever they notice damage or issues with their windows or doors. Cracks, chips, or broken panes are clear signs that replacement may be necessary to prevent further damage or security risks. Foggy or cloudy glass can indicate seal failure, which might reduce insulation effectiveness. The overview below groups typical Residential Glass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Powell,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or glass replacements, such as a single window pane, range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on size and glass type.
Standard Residential Replacement - Replacing larger window units or multiple panes generally costs between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homeowners upgrading or repairing multiple windows.
Large or Custom Installations - Larger, more complex projects like custom glass or specialty windows can range from $1,500 to $3,500. Fewer projects push into this higher tier, often due to unique sizes or features.
Full Home Window Replacement - Whole-house window replacement services typically start at $5,000 and can exceed $15,000, depending on the number of windows and materials selected. Many homes fall into the mid-range for standard upgrades.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of glass can be replaced in residential properties? Local contractors can replace a variety of residential glass, including window panes, patio doors, shower enclosures, and decorative glass features.
Is it possible to upgrade to energy-efficient or double-pane glass during replacement? Yes, many service providers offer options to upgrade to energy-efficient or double-pane glass to improve insulation and reduce energy costs.
How do professionals handle custom-sized or unusual glass replacements? Experienced local contractors can craft custom-sized glass and handle unique shapes to ensure a perfect fit for any residential space.
What should homeowners consider before choosing a glass replacement service? Homeowners should look for local service providers with experience, good reputation, and the ability to recommend suitable glass options for their needs.
Are there different types of glass suitable for specific residential applications? Yes, options include tempered glass for safety, laminated glass for security, and decorative glass for aesthetic purposes, depending on the application.
